"VBsemi 2329GN-VB is a P-Channel field effect transistor with the following parameters:
- Rated voltage (VDS): -30V
- Rated current (ID): -5.6A
- Static resistance (RDS(ON)): 47mΩ @ VGS=10V, VGS=20V
- Threshold voltage (Vth): -1V
Package is SOT23. The device is suitable for SOT23 package.
**Application introduction:**
This transistor is suitable for various power management and switching circuit applications. Due to its P-Channel design, it can operate in a negative voltage environment, making it very useful in specific power supply designs.
**Field and module application:**
1. **Power management module:** 2329GN-VB can be used in power switching and regulation circuits to ensure efficient energy consumption and stable power output.
2. **Switching Circuits:** Suitable for various switching circuits, such as switch mode power supplies (SMPS) and DC-DC converters.
3. **Current Control Modules:** In applications where precise control of current is required, such as motor drives and current limiters.
4. **Battery Management Systems:** Can be used for charge and discharge control to extend battery life.
